Is it normal that i find supporting abortion only in "rape" cases hypocritical?

It seems to me that every conversation about abortion eventually ends up in the analysis of people that get pregnant after rape. Personally, I don't think that a rape situation brings anything into the argument, and that people that support abortion only in these cases are hypocrites.

I see the abortion controversy issue like this: people that belief that the embryo/fetus is a complete human and that deserves the same rights as a person, against people that think that the well-being or interests of the mother/parents are more important.

So, I feel like if you believe that an abortion is killing a human being, then the exception for raping cases makes no sense. As far as I am concerned, it is not correct to kill people related to rapists in any legislation. So, I think that people that say this, should just support abortion in all the cases then, since the raping issue is within the "unwanted pregnancy" thing. Additionally, I don't believe that it is correct to hold a grudge on a being that has not done anything bad to you.

Personally, I support abortions 100%, but I respect people that do not and I really try to understand their point. I just cannot understand the ones that make the exception for rape. So, anyway, what do you think guys?
